    I know people rightfully have issues with the contrivance of Silva's plan. And it isn't helped by Q saying 'this has been years in the making'

    But really it's just the escape that is kind of too perfectly planned and executed. Everything before is silva just doing his private espionage job and once Bond enters the picture he sees an opportunity that might get him to M. On the day Bond arrives at the island Silva could have set it into motion knowing that M's hearing was scheduled. It's just the timing of Q plugging in Silva's laptop.
